<p>Yes, all the students aspiring to study at KTH must pay the application fee of SEK 900 through University Admissions. This fee must be paid before the end of January, since the assessment of the application is dependent on fee payment. For each semester, the tuition fee will be charged in advance and since it is based on price per credit, thus, tuition fee will increase if a student takes more than 30 ECTS credits per semester.</p><p>The invoice of the payment for the first semester will be sent by email. <p>As one of the general <strong>EU Business School admission</strong> requirements for master’s courses, students are required to meet one of the following:</p><ul><li>A satisfactory score in GMAT / GRE is required</li><li>GPA of 3.0 on a 4.0 scale</li><li>An Interview with the Academic Dean</li></ul>

<p>Although the<strong> Graduate Management Admissions Test (GMAT)</strong> is not a standard requirement of the University of Glasgow admissions process, strong verbal reasoning and numerical abilities are critical for the MBA program, and the University might ask the applicant to undergo those tests.</p>

<p>&nbsp;Students must have the original and three attested photocopies of the below documents at the time of admission:</p><ul><li>Class 10, Class 12 and graduation mark sheet and passing certificate and admit cards (as applicable)</li><li>Leaving certificate</li><li>Transfer certificate</li><li>Migration certificate (only students other than Mumbai University)</li><li>Gap certificate (if required)</li><li>Passport size photograph for institute I-card</li><li>Card form (duly filled)</li><li>Aadhaar Card</li></ul>

<p>With a 91% acceptance rate, San Francisco State University is easy to get into for international students as compared to many US-based universities. The university follows a lenient approach while enrolling students in UG or PG programs. However, this does not imply that the university selects every candidate applying for admission. Factors, such as academic scores, English language requirements, essays, extracurricular activity participation, standardized test scores, and relevant experience play equally crucial roles during admission.</p>

<p>GMAT score cancellation facility is available for both GMAT exam modes. Those who take the GMAT exam at a test centre, can cancel their score at the test centre after giving their exam. They have the option of cancelling the scores at the test centre immediately after giving the exam without paying any fee. However, they can also cancel the GMAT score online by paying a fee of $25 within 72 hours of their scheduled GMAT exam. The scores cancelled by the candidate will not be shown or indicated on the score reports sent to schools.
